Why Garage Paint Needs to Be Tougher Than Standard Interior Paint


Garages in Central Texas deal with a unique combination of heat, dust, humidity changes, and daily wear. Walls often get bumped by tools, bikes, storage bins, and lawn equipment. In homes across Round Rock, Pflugerville, Georgetown, Hutto, Buda, Cedar Park, Leander, and Sun City, garages may also have less insulation and more exposure to temperature swings than the rest of the home.


That means a garage painting project should focus on finishes that can stand up to real use. A paint that looks great in a bedroom may not perform the same way in a busy garage. The right products help resist scuffs, stains, and surface damage while keeping the space easier to clean over time.


What Paint Finish Is Best for Garage Walls?


This is one of the most common questions homeowners ask, and it is a smart one. In most cases, satin or eggshell finishes work well for garage walls because they offer a balance between durability and appearance. They are easier to wipe down than flat paint but do not highlight wall imperfections as much as glossier finishes.


For trim, doors, and utility areas, a semi-gloss finish is often a strong choice because it gives extra durability and cleans up more easily. However, the best finish also depends on the condition of the drywall, how the garage is used, and whether repairs are needed before painting begins.


A professional painting team can help evaluate:


  • Existing wall condition and texture
  • Moisture issues or old stains
  • How much traffic and storage the space handles
  • Whether the garage is primarily for parking, projects, or workouts


Popular Garage Makeover Goals for Texas Homeowners


A garage refresh is not always about creating a showroom look. Often, homeowners simply want a space that feels less cluttered and more usable. In June, this is especially relevant as families settle into summer routines and tackle overdue home improvement projects.


Many garage painting projects are designed to:


  • Brighten dark walls with cleaner, lighter colors
  • Improve visibility for tools, storage, or hobbies
  • Refresh scuffed or stained drywall
  • Create a more finished look for multipurpose spaces
  • Make the area easier to maintain in dusty Texas conditions


Light gray, warm white, greige, and soft tan are popular garage paint colors because they keep the space looking clean without feeling too stark. These shades also reflect more light, which can make garages feel more open and functional.


Prep Work Matters in a High-Use Space


A durable garage finish starts with proper prep. If there are nail holes, dents, drywall damage, or stains, those issues should be addressed before painting begins. In some garages, minor drywall repair and texturing may be needed to improve the final look.


Professional prep may include cleaning, sanding, patching, caulking, and priming. This is especially important if the garage has absorbed years of dust or if previous paint is peeling or uneven. Skipping these steps can shorten the life of the finish, no matter how good the paint itself may be.


If your garage includes built-in cabinets, shelving, or utility doors, repainting those features at the same time can create a more cohesive upgrade. A well-planned garage makeover is about making the whole space work better, not just changing the wall color.
